Agent MCP Investigation
Investigate a live Laravel application through the read-only agent-mcp tools exposed over MCP at /agent-mcp. The running database and logs are the source of truth: code on disk may not match what is deployed, so ground answers in tool output rather than in models, migrations, or memory. Every tool is read-only and has no write surface, so call them as often as the investigation needs.
Authentication is a single server-admin key, not a user login. Some tools are off by default and must be enabled by the operator (config_inspect, db_slow_queries, db_active_locks, cache_keys, run_artisan); a disabled tool returns a denial. Treat a denial as the expected boundary, not an error to retry around.
Start here, by task
- Any database work: call
db_schema first. With no argument it lists tables; pass {"table":"<name>"} for that table's columns, indexes, and foreign keys. Confirm names against the live database instead of inferring them from models or migrations.
- A 500, exception, or failed job: call
read_logs before proposing a fix, because the log is usually the fastest path to the cause. Narrow with level (error, warning, info, debug) and bound volume with lines. Reach for it proactively when behavior is odd even without an explicit error.
- Reading data: prefer
db_query (structured, parameterized, schema-validated) for find, filter, and count. Use db_raw_select only for queries the builder cannot express (multi-table JOINs, subqueries, aggregates, window functions); it is SELECT-only and auto-limited.
- Slow background processing:
queue_backlog for depth, then queue_failed_jobs for failure detail, then horizon_status when Horizon is deployed.
- Slow queries:
db_slow_queries (if enabled) for the worst offenders, then db_index_health and db_missing_fk_indexes for structural causes, and db_table_sizes for bloat.
- Cache questions:
cache_status first (stores, optimization state, session-overlap risk), then cache_inspect for one key.
- App shape:
list_routes and inspect_route for routing, app_about for environment and versions, plus schedule_list, event_list, storage_info, env_keys (names only), and config_inspect (structure by default; values are gated).
Reading results
- Many engine-specific tools return
{available:false} when a backend or extension is absent (Horizon not installed, no pg_stat_statements, SQLite for locks). That means "not available here", not a failure.
db_active_locks is a point-in-time snapshot; a lock may already be gone by the time you read the result.
- Output passes through a best-effort secret redactor, so a value may appear as
[REDACTED]. Redaction is a safety net, not a guarantee; the read-only database grant is the real boundary.
- Results are capped (row limits, log-line limits), so a large scan can be truncated. Narrow the query rather than assuming the table is small.
Gotchas
- The sensitive tools above are off by default. Do not assume they are available; plan for a denial.
run_artisan is the only tool that executes anything, and only exact operator-allowlisted commands. There are no write tools, so surface a change you want made rather than attempting it.
queue_failed_jobs never returns the raw job payload, env_keys never returns values, and config_inspect and cache_inspect reveal values only behind explicit operator opt-in.
